Commonwealth Scholarship Plan
The purpose of this plan is to enable Canadian citizens to pursue studies in Commonwealth countries other than their own, so that upon their return home they can make a distinctive contribution to life in their country and to mutual understanding within the Commonwealth. In most cases, Commonwealth Scholarships are awarded for postgraduate study or research at the university level.
Commonwealth scholarships have three purposes:
- to recognize and promote the highest standards of intellectual achievement and of technical and professional performance;
- to support the national development needs of the scholars’ home countries;
- to contribute to a deeper understanding of the Commonwealth.
The Commonwealth countries offering awards to Canadians include India, New Zealand, and the United Kingdom. Occasionally other Commonwealth countries also offer awards. Applicants must have a good knowledge of written and spoken English. The application deadline is usually in late October.
